推荐10款最好的Python IDE

下面是 10 款推荐的 Python 集成开发环境(IDE),这些 IDE 提供了强大的功能和优秀的用户体验,以帮助您更高效地进行 Python 开发:

  1. PyCharm:PyCharm 是由 JetBrains 开发的一款非常流行且功能强大的 Python IDE,具有智能代码补全、代码重构、代码导航、调试、版本控制等特点。

  2. Visual Studio Code:Visual Studio Code 是一款轻量级且免费的跨平台编辑器,通过 Python 插件支持 Python 开发。VSCode 提供了智能代码补全、调试、版本控制、终端集成等特性。

  3. Jupyter Notebook:Jupyter Notebook 是一款基于网络的交互式计算环境,非常适合数据科学和机器学习等领域的 Python 开发。

  4. Spyder:Spyder 是一款专为科学计算而设计的 Python IDE,内置了 IPython 控制台、变量查看器、调试器等功能。

  5. Atom:Atom 是一款可定制的跨平台文本编辑器,通过插件支持 Python 开发。它提供了代码补全、代码导航、语法高亮等功能。

  6. Sublime Text:Sublime Text 是一款流行的跨平台文本编辑器,具有快速、高效、可定制等特点。通过安装 Python 插件,可提供代码补全、语法高亮等功能。

  7. Eclipse + PyDev:Eclipse 是一款非常流行的 Java IDE,通过 PyDev 插件可支持 Python 开发。PyDev 提供了代码补全、调试、代码导航等功能。

  8. Wing IDE:Wing IDE 是一款专为 Python 设计的 IDE,提供了代码补全、调试、版本控制等功能。它有免费的基本版以及专业版。

  9. Thonny:Thonny 是一款专为 Python 初学者设计的简单 IDE,提供了基本的代码补全、调试、语法高亮等功能。

  10. Anaconda:Anaconda 是一款用于数据科学和机器学习的 Python 发行版,包含了大量的 Python 库和工具。通过 Anaconda,您可以轻松地安装和管理 Jupyter Notebook、Spyder 等 Python IDE。

使用 Python 和 Flask 开发的简单 Web 应用程序的例子。我们将使用 Visual Studio Code 作为 IDE 进行开发。本示例中,我们将创建一个简单的 "Hello, World!" Web 应用程序。

  1. 首先,确保您已经安装了 Python 和 Visual Studio Code。

  2. 安装 Flask:在命令行或终端中运行以下命令以安装 Flask。

    代码
    pip install Flask
  3. 在 Visual Studio Code 中创建一个新文件夹,并将其命名为 flask_app

  4. flask_app 文件夹中,创建一个名为 app.py 的新文件。

  5. 将以下代码粘贴到 app.py 文件中:

    python代码
    from flask import Flask app = Flask(__name__)@app.route('/')def hello_world(): return 'Hello, World!'if __name__ == '__main__': app.run()
  6. 打开 Visual Studio Code 中的终端(Terminal -> New Terminal),导航到 flask_app 文件夹,然后运行以下命令以启动 Flask 服务器:

    代码
    python app.py
  7. 打开浏览器,访问 http://127.0.0.1:5000/。您应该看到 "Hello, World!" 页面。

在这个简单的例子中,我们创建了一个基本的 Flask Web 应用程序,并在 Visual Studio Code 中进行了开发。通过使用高效的 IDE,我们可以轻松地编写、调试和运行 Python 代码。在实际开发过程中,您可能需要使用更复杂的功能,如智能代码补全、代码重构、集成 Git 等。这些 IDE 将为您提供这些功能,帮助您更高效地进行开发。选择最佳 Python IDE 取决于您的个人需求和编程习惯。您可以尝试这些 IDE,找到最适合您的开发工具。

Python IDE案例详解

www.0574web.net 宁波海美seo网络优化公司 是网页设计制作,网站优化,企业关键词排名,网络营销知识和开发爱好者的一站式目的地,提供丰富的信息、资源和工具来帮助用户创建令人惊叹的实用网站。 该平台致力于提供实用、相关和最新的内容,这使其成为初学者和经验丰富的专业人士的宝贵资源。

点赞(22) 打赏

声明本文内容来自网络,若涉及侵权,请联系我们删除! 投稿需知:请以word形式发送至邮箱18067275213@163.com

评论列表 共有 6 条评论

林中一白狼 7月前 回复TA

可能到时候搜索引擎功能更强大了

吞噬星空最新章节列表 8月前 回复TA

每年的这个时候祝福都令人感动,谢谢站长 blog的帮助,各位站长同仁,圣诞快乐,新年快乐,2009我们还会一路同行!

老顽童 11月前 回复TA

学习了,喜欢老师的博客

熊天龙SEO 11月前 回复TA

俺齐毛鸭建议:《搜索引擎营销实战密码》

小营网络营销 1年前 回复TA

好像很多的还没有反应过来,我的就一个站变化了!

beijing observer 1年前 回复TA

垃圾留言写的都这么有水平看来发垃圾邮件也是一门大学问机器就是机器,它不会会想只做做,所以做出来的 链接 就算再漂亮也会是垃圾链接。再说了,机器留下的内容应该和要留言文章的主题 都不一样…其实中国人是相当勤快和聪明的。。。是的 哈哈 要讲究自然的嵌入

微信小程序

微信扫一扫体验

立即
投稿

微信公众账号

微信扫一扫加关注

发表
评论
返回
顶部